A TEMPORARY SEEDING OF RYE GRASS WILL BE COMPLETED WITHIN 15 DAYS OF THE FORMATION
OF STOCKPILES. IF THE SOIL IN THE STOCKPILES HAS BEEN COMPACTED BY CONSTRUCTION
OPERATIONS IT SHALL BE LOOSENED TO A DEPTH OF 2 INCHES BEFORE THE FERTILIZER, UK4E AND
SEED IS APPLIED. 10-10-10 FERTILIZER AT A RATE OF 7.5 POUNDS PER 1000 S.F.
LIMESTONE AT A RATE OF QO LBS. PER 1000 S.F. SHALL BE USED. RYE GRASS APPLIED AT A
RATE OF 1 LB. PER 1000 S.F. SHALL PROVIDE THE TEMPORARY VEGETATIVE COVER. STRAW
FREE FROM WEEDS AND COARSE MATTER SHALL BE USED AT A RATE OF 70-90 LBS. PER 1000 S.F.
AS A TEMPORARY K4ULCH, APPLY MULCH AND DRIVE TRACKED EQUIPMENT UP AND D(}VYN SLOPE OVER
ENTIRE SURFACE SO CLEAT MARKS ARE PARALLEL TO THE CONTOURS.

GENERAL NOTES
1' TOPOGRAPHIC INFORMATION ON THIS PLAN C{}K4pUES WITH T-� MAPPING
STANDARDS.
2. BASE FOR LEVELS: SUBDIVISION MAP,
3' PROPOSED HOUSE AND SEPTIC SYSTEM TO BE STAKED IN THE FIELD BY
A LAND SURVEYOR LICENSED IN THE STATE OF CONNECTICUT.
4, LOT AREA = 1,28± ACRES
5, ALL WORK AND MATERIAL (SEPTIC TANK, DISTRIBUTION BOX, P|PF\
SHALL CONFORM TO THE CONNECTICUT PUBLIC HEALTH CODE
REGULATIONS AND STANDARDS FOR SUBSURFACE SEWAGE DISPOSAL
SYSTEM.
6. SEWER LINE FROM FOUNDATION WALL TO SEPTIC SHALL BE 4"
SCHEDULE 40 PVC - ASTM D 1785 AND JOINTS PER HEALTH DEPT' CODE.
7. TRENCHES SHALL BE SET LEVEL FOR ENTIRE LENGTH AND HAVE A
CENTER TO CENTER SPACING OF 9 FEET'
8. PIPE FROM SEPTIC TANK TO DISTRIBUTION LINES SHALL BE 4= 8C)L|D
PVC CONFORMING TO ASTMD-3034 AND SDR -35.
8' FOUNDATION DRAIN PIPE FROM HOUSE TO OUTLET SHALL CONFORM
TO TABLE 2-C OF THE CONNECTICUT PUBLIC HEALTH CODE REGULATIONS
AND STANDARDS FOR INSTALLATION WITHIN 25 FEET OF A SEWAGE DISPOSAL
SYSTEM.
10' THERE ARE PRESENTLY NO KNOWN WATER WELLS WITHIN 75^ OF THE
PROPOSED SEPTIC SYSTEM.
11. A VERTICAL BENCHMARK WILL BE PROVIDED WITHIN 100 FEET OF THE
PROPOSED HOUSE LOCATION PRIOR TO THE START OF CONSTRUCTION.
12' CLEAR AND GRUB THE AREA WHERE THE SEPTIC SYSTEM AND HOUSE ARE
TO BE C[)NSTRUCTED, ALL TOPSOIL IS TO BE STRIPPED AND STOCKPILED
FOR FUTURE USE.
13' ALL FILL MATERIAL SHALL BE CLEAN EARTH FREE OF 8TUk4P8, ORGANICS,
CONSTRUCTION DEBRIS AND TOPSOIL.
14. TOPSOIL SHALL BE RE-APPLIED OVER ALL FILL AREAS AND ALL DISTURBED
AREAS TO PROVIDE A M|N|K4UN DEPTH OF FOUR INCHES.
15' ALL EXISTING UTILITIES TO BE ACCURATELY LOCATED PRIOR TO CONSTRUCTION.
18. IF BLASTING IS REQUIRED A PRE -BLAST SURVEY WILL BE REQUIRED.
